Summaryinfo

A vulnerability was found in Fortinet FortiClientWindows up to 7.2.14/7.4.2. It has been classified as problematic. Affected is an unknown function. The manipulation leads to hard-coded key. This vulnerability is listed as CVE-2026-44278. The attack must be carried out locally. There is no available exploit. Upgrading the affected component is recommended.

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Fortinet FortiClientWindows up to 7.2.14/7.4.2 and classified as problematic. This issue affects an unknown code block.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a hard-coded key v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-321. The use of a hard-coded cryptographic key significantly increases the possibility that encrypted data may be recovered. Impacted is confidentiality. The summary by CVE is:

A use of hard-coded cryptographic key vulnerability in Fortinet FortiClientWindows 7.4.0 through 7.4.2, FortiClientWindows 7.2 all versions may allow attacker to information disclosure via <insert attack vector here>

It is possible to read the advisory at fortiguard.fortinet.com. The identification of this vulnerability is CVE-2026-44278 since 05/05/2026. The exploitation is known to be easy. Attacking locally is a requirement. Additional levels of successful authentication are necessary for exploitation. The technical details are unknown and an exploit is not publicly available. The attack technique deployed by this issue is T1600.001 according to MITRE ATT&CK.

Upgrading eliminates this vulnerability.
